South Africa

capital: Pretoria

population: 43,647,658

language: 11 official languages, including Afrikaans, English, Ndebele, Pedi, Sotho, Swazi, Tsonga, Tswana, Venda, Xhosa, Zulu

people: black 75.2%, white 13.6%, Colored 8.6%, Indian 2.6%

religion: Christian 68% (includes most whites and Coloreds, about 60% of blacks and about 40% of Indians), Muslim 2%, Hindu 1.5% (60% of Indians), indigenous beliefs and animist 28.5%

government: republic

Map and data from The World Factbook 2002.
